Fertilize your lawn with iron fertilizer: improve the soil and destroy weeds
For now: Grass thrives best in soil with a neutral pH. However, this can increase under certain circumstances, for example if you use the lawnTap water with a high lime contentpour. The lime prevents the plants from absorbing the iron. In this case, it makes sense to provide the grass with iron fertilizer. One such fertilizer is coffee grounds. It contains important nutrients such as nitrogen, potassium and phosphorus and is also rich in iron.
Fertilize the lawn: Fight moss with coffee grounds
By the way, iron fertilizer has an additional advantage: it can help in the fight against moss. If you in springMoss in the lawnIf you notice, you can make your own lawn fertilizer with coffee grounds and distribute it evenly over the lawn. Moss can tolerate iron poorly or not at all in large quantities and will die after just a week.
If you are aerating the soil, you can incorporate coffee grounds into the soil. If you have a severe iron deficiency, you can also sprinkle the coffee grounds directly over the lawn. Otherwise, you can make your own liquid fertilizer by mixing the coffee grounds in a ratio of 1 to 1 with non-calcareous irrigation water and then using the water to water the lawn.
Fertilize the lawn: Improve the loamy soil with ash
If you are one of the lucky owners of a fireplace, then you should definitely not throw away the wood ash. Instead, you can use it to fertilize the lawn.
However, wood ash is only suitable as lawn fertilizer if the soil has a high loam or clay content. Also pay attention to the origin of the wood: it should definitely be untreated. Wood briquettes, veneers, varnished or oiled wood contain dangerous toxins.
Dilute the wood ash with water and enrich the soil with a maximum of 50 ml per 1 m².

Fertilize your lawn with banana peels
Banana peels are rich in potassium and magnesium, but contain very little nitrogen. On their own, they cannot supply the garden soil with all the necessary nutrients. They are therefore primarily used as additional fertilizer. Simply cut the banana peels into small pieces and place them in a clean container. Fill the container with water so that it just covers the shells. Leave the shells in the water overnight. The next morning you can spread the fertilizer around the garden.
